Editing the
Current Value
To change the current value of a parameter by edit
-
ing, you can also use either the cursor control keys
or the rotary data knob.
Using the Cursor Control Keys
Using the < and > cursor control keys, move the cur
-
sor under the digit where you want to begin editing.
Then increase or decrease the value of the parame
-
ter using the Ù or Ú cursor control keys. The unit
size of the increase or decrease that occurs each
time the Ù or Ú pad is pressed is determined by the
cursor position.
Using the Rotary Data Knob
You can also increase or decrease the value of the
parameter using the rotary data knob. Once you
have positioned the cursor under the digit where
you want to begin editing, slowly turn the knob
clockwise or counter-clockwise to increase or de-
crease the value of the parameter by the unit size.
Turning the knob rapidly changes the value of the
parameter in larger steps.
Using a Set Increment
When editing frequency, power level, and time pa
-
rameters, you can increase or decrease the parame
-
ter's value by a set amount each time the Ù or Ú pad
is pressed or the rotary data knob is turned clock
-
wise or counter-clockwise. For instructions on set
-
ting the increment size, refer to page 3-84.
